> The problem I'm having is that my To header rules aren't matching because 
> there is no To header, 
> and I'm otherwise unsure what to match on. The only occurrence of the 
> recipient in the entire email 
> is in that Received header.
> 

> It does match on "ALL", but I think I need to be more specific than that, to 
> avoid matching on "From:" 
> or Return-Path or EnvelopeFrom./

If you want to match on text in Received headers only, then just write a rule 
to check that header type:

header __TO_FRED_JOHNSON          To ~= /\bfred\.johnson@foo\.com\b/
header __RCVD_FRED_JOHNSON    Received ~= /\bfred\.johnson@foo\.com\b/
meta    TO_FRED_JOHNSON               __TO_FRED_JOHNSON || __RCVD_FRED_JOHNSON
meta    NOT_TO_ME                               !TO_FRED_JOHNSON

You could do that with ALL, but this way is probably more efficient, and will 
be a lot less confusing regex.
